Patients typically begin with an initial consultation in which the practitioner takes a detailed history, conducts tongue and pulse diagnosis, and discusses the presenting condition or wellness goal — whether that is pain management, stress, digestive issues, fertility support, or general health maintenance. From there, a treatment plan is proposed, which may include acupuncture, Tui Na (therapeutic massage), cupping, herbal prescriptions, or a combination of modalities. Patients can choose a single session to assess fit, or commit to a course of treatment for chronic or complex conditions. Frequently Asked Questions

How much does Thomson Chinese Medicine (Jurong) charge per session?

Specific per-session fees were not provided at the time of this listing. As a general guide, TCM consultations in Singapore typically run S$30–60 for the initial consult, with acupuncture sessions at S$50–120 and Tui Na at S$60–100. Herbal prescriptions are billed separately, typically S$20–60 per week's supply depending on the formula. Package rates for a course of treatment are often available at a discount to per-session pricing, and a first-visit consultation fee may differ from follow-up rates. Confirm the full fee structure — including whether consumables such as needles and cups are included — directly with the clinic before your first appointment. Do I need a referral or assessment first?

No GP referral is required to book a TCM consultation in Singapore. Your first visit will typically involve an intake assessment covering your presenting complaint, medical history, current medications, and lifestyle factors, followed by tongue and pulse diagnosis. This assessment shapes the treatment plan and any herbal prescription. If you have a complex or pre-existing medical condition — particularly cardiovascular disease, pregnancy, or are on blood-thinning medications — it is worth informing the practitioner in advance, as certain modalities such as acupuncture and some herbal formulas carry contraindications. A GP referral letter is not required but can be helpful if you plan to claim under MediSave (which covers specific TCMPB-registered acupuncture treatments) or an Integrated Shield Plan.

Is the practitioner at Thomson Chinese Medicine (Jurong) licensed?

In Singapore, TCM practitioners who perform acupuncture must be registered with the Traditional Chinese Medicine Practitioners Board (TCMPB), a statutory board under the Ministry of Health. Registration is verifiable on the TCMPB public register at moh.gov.sg. No licences were recorded in this listing at the time of publication, so it is advisable to confirm the consulting practitioner's TCMPB registration number directly with the clinic before booking. TCMPB-registered acupuncturists are subject to a code of ethics, continuing education requirements, and disciplinary oversight — providing meaningful patient protection.
